July 24, 1963 Loc 7-24-1 west side of BUTC in st. SE 1/4 sec 6T 1409 R 95W W.STARJA. golden valley SS cap buttc. near base a deposit of clay & light grey siltstone caped by burnt resistant layer of Siltstone Exposure ABT 12' Loc 7-24-2 FT. UNION IN CREEK BANK Loc 7-24-3 On R Green River Bank NE 1/4 SE 1/4 sec8 T140N R95W About 15 feet of very light grey slightly limonite stained clays of the golden valley fm occurring 2/3 of way up creek bank. No fossils found but HS layer occurs in flout above the outcrop. nearby sand pits in river deposits. bedding of deposits dips ABT S5-60 probably a slump block which slid down the bank.
